Welcome Your Guest House Ready: Essential Maintenance Tips

To make your guest house a comfy sanctuary for visitors, some essential maintenance is crucial. Begin by inspecting the fundamentals: a working sink fixtures, a reliable heating and cooling arrangement. Check windows and doors for damage, ensuring they seal tightly.

Next, focus on the amenities of your guests. A fresh coat of stain can work wonders, and a deep clean throughout will create a welcoming environment. Don't forget about small touches like soft linens and plenty of clean towels.

Finally, double-check your guest house has everything visitors require, such as:

* A fully furnished kitchen with tools

* Clear directions for using appliances and amenities

* A dedicated area for guests to unwind

A little preparation goes a long way in ensuring your guest house is a pleasant stay for everyone.
